What is the value of x + |y| when x = –4 and y = –12?
a. –16
b. –8
c. 8
d. 16

Respuesta :

ayah1
ayah1 ayah1
  • 02-09-2015
[absolute value or IxI  basically is when you take a number and turn it into a positive number (ex: |-12890|=12890  and |52|=52 ) 

-4 + |-12|     (|-12|=12) 
-4 + 12 
8

The answer is C.
